New Hampshire has no state income tax. Montana's top rate is 5.9%. Cost of living in New Hampshire (index 114) runs 10% higher than Montana (index 104). Property taxes are meaningfully different: New Hampshire averages 1.86% annually vs Montana's 0.58%. Politically, Montana voted Republican in 2024 (R+13.0) while New Hampshire went Democratic (D+2.0).
